Yo Quiero Ballet
Who knew there were lakes in Cuba?
Published on February 21, 2008
Want to score major points with your lady this weekend and actually enjoy yourself at the same time? Take her to see the Cuban Classical Ballet of Miamis season opener, Swan Lake, tonight at 8 or Sunday at 3 at the Fillmore.
The costumes and scenery were brought in from Chile's famous Ballet Santiago Opera House, and the work will be performed by Cuban prima ballerina Lorena Feijoo. Shell be accompanied by recent imports to the Miami ballet scene, stars in their country and soon to be stars in ours -- Taras Dimitrio, Hayna Gutiérrez, and Miguel Ángel Blanco. Orquesta Sinfónica de la República Dominicana will perform the musical score.
Sat., Feb. 23, 8 p.m.; Sun., Feb. 24, 3 p.m., 2008
